#273bb8 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#273bb8 is composed of 15.3% red, 23.1% green and 72.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 78.8% cyan, 67.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 27.8% black. It has a hue angle of 231.7 degrees, a saturation of 65% and a lightness of 43.7%. #273bb8 color hex could be obtained by blending #4e76ff with #000071.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

Shades and Tints of #273bb8

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010206 is the darkest color, while #f5f6f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#273bb8

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6c6d73 is the less saturated color, while #0522da is the most saturated one.
